Abstract: The invention concerns a zirconium alloy, containing, besides unavoidable impurities, 0.02 to 1 % iron, 0.8 to 2.3 % niobium, less than 2000 ppm of tin, less than 2000 ppm of oxygen, less than 100 ppm of carbon, from 5 to 35 ppm of sulphur and less than a total of 0.25 % of chromium and/or vanadium. The ratio of niobium content over iron content, optionally completed with chromium and/or vanadium content, is less than 3. The invention is applicable to nuclear reactor components.

Abstract: A tube, for use in a fuel canister or to guide a control rod in a nuclear reactor, is made of an alloy comprising mainly Zr plus 0.4-0.6 wt.% Sn, 0.5-0.8% Fe, 0.35-0.75% V, 0.10-0.18% O, 100-180 ppm C and 50-120 ppm Si, the alloy being completely recrystallised. Also claimed is a process for mfg. the above tube in which a cast ingot of the above alloy is forged into a bar, then heated to the beta phase and quenched in water, annealed in the alpha phase at 640-760, pref. 730 degrees C, drawn and pierced to tubular form, annealed again at 640-760, pref. 700 degrees C, and then subjected to successive cold rollings to reduce the tube wall thickness with heating to 640-760 degrees C under vacuum or inert atmosphere between rollings. Finally the tube is annealed at 560-650 degrees C. The parameter A representing the sum of heat treatments is between 10 and 10 .

Abstract: A process for mfg. a tube, for forming all or the external part of a nuclear fuel rod cladding or a guide tube for a nuclear fuel assembly, involves (a) producing a rod of Zr alloy contg. 50-250 ppm. Fe, 0.8-1.3 wt.% Nb, less than 1600 ppm. O, less than 200 ppm. C and less than 120 ppm. Si; (b) water quenching the rod from 1000-1200 degrees C; (c) heating to 600-800 degrees C and extruding a tube blank; (d) cold rolling to tube in at least four passes with intermediate anneals at 560-620 degrees C; and (e) subjecting to final heat treatment at 560-620 degrees C. All the heat treatments are carried out in vacuum or inert atmos. Also claimed is a cladding or guide tube for a fuel assembly of a PWR, the tube consisting of the Zr alloy described above in the fully recrystallised condition.

Abstract: A tube for forming a nuclear fuel assembly guide tube or sheath. The tube is made of an alloy containing 1.0-1.7 wt % of tin, 0.55-0.8 wt % of iron, 0.20-0.60 wt % total of chromium and/or vanadium, and 0.10-0.18 wt % of oxygen, carbon and silicon being present in amounts of 100-180 ppm and 50-120 ppm respectively, while the only other components of the alloy are zirconium and the unavoidable impurities.
